Форум русской поддержки Joomla!® CMS
06.12.2016, 21:56:10 *
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Вам не пришло письмо с кодом активации?

Войти
   
   Начало   Поиск Joomla 3.0 FAQ Joomla 2.5 FAQ Joomla 1.5 FAQ Правила форума Новости Joomla Реклама Войти Регистрация Помощь  
Страниц: [1]   Вниз
  Добавить закладку  |  Печать  
Автор

Какие есть варианты чтобы вставить карту-изображение в описание карточки товара/категории/модуля(htm?

 (Прочитано 115 раз)
0 Пользователей и 1 Гость смотрят эту тему.
Витальдо
Новичок
*

Репутация: +0/-0
Offline Offline

Сообщений: 1


« : 10.03.2016, 16:13:08 »

Есть задача. Вставить карту-изображение в htmk-код. Чтобы при наведении курсора мыши на область с деталью в схеме - сама деталь подсвечивалась. Сделал такую штуку в Dreamweaver через смену изображения, то-есть при наведении на эту область, картинка сменяется другой такой же картинкой, где эта деталь другого цвета. Проблема в том как вставить этот код в карточку товара/модуль/категорию ведь в коде уже присутствуют теги head и body и когда я его вставляю через редактор кода то получается что эти 2 тега Joomla стирает. Но и это пол беды. Даже если я пойму как переделать этот код или как его вставить  таким то не факт что он будет работать ведь есть столько НО. Если же я не могу пойти таким путем то хотя бы подскажите, как это можно сделать другими способами. Сразу скажу, что это не может быть флеш-анимация так как сайт оптимизируется под телефон. Может плагин или модуль какой или еще что-то. Нужно сделать вот так http://www.versialux.dp.ua/Dimohod-odnostennij-39

<!DOCTYPE HTML P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Документ без названия</title>
<script type="text/javascript">
function MM_swapImgRestore() { //v3.0
  var i,x,a=document.MM_sr; for(i=0;a&&i<a.length&&(x=a)&&x.oSrc;i++) x.src=x.oSrc;
}
function MM_preloadImages() { //v3.0
  var d=document; if(d.images){ if(!d.MM_p) d.MM_p=new Array();
    var i,j=d.MM_p.length,a=MM_preloadImages.arguments; for(i=0; i<a.length; i++)
    if (a.indexOf("#")!=0){ d.MM_p[j]=new Image; d.MM_p[j++].src=a;}}
}

function MM_findObj(n, d) { //v4.01
  var p,i,x;  if(!d) d=document; if((p=n.indexOf("?"))>0&&parent.frames.length) {
    d=parent.frames[n.substring(p+1)].document; n=n.substring(0,p);}
  if(!(x=d[n])&&d.all) x=d.all[n]; for (i=0;!x&&i<d.forms.length;i++) x=d.forms[n];
  for(i=0;!x&&d.layers&&i<d.layers.length;i++) x=MM_findObj(n,d.layers.document);
  if(!x && d.getElementById) x=d.getElementById(n); return x;
}

function MM_swapImage() { //v3.0
  var i,j=0,x,a=MM_swapImage.arguments; document.MM_sr=new Array; for(i=0;i<(a.length-2);i+=3)
   if ((x=MM_findObj(a))!=null){document.MM_sr[j++]=x; if(!x.oSrc) x.oSrc=x.src; x.src=a[i+2];}
}
</script>
</head>

<body onload="MM_preloadImages('file:///D|/Работа/Новый интеркактив/dymohod-1.png')">
<a href="#" onmouseout="MM_swapImgRestore()" onmouseover="MM_swapImage('Image1','','file:///D|/Работа/Новый интеркактив/dymohod-1.png',1)"><img src="file:///D|/Работа/Новый интеркактив/dymohod.jpg" width="550" height="1073" id="Image1" /></a>
</body>
</html>
Записан
Страниц: [1]   Вверх
  Добавить закладку  |  Печать  
 
Перейти в:  

Powered by SMF 1.1.21 | SMF © 2006, Simple Machines

Joomlaforum.ru is not affiliated with or endorsed by the Joomla! Project or Open Source Matters.
The Joomla! name and logo is used under a limited license granted by Open Source Matters
the trademark holder in the United States and other countries.

LiveInternet